2023 Kia Niro 2 Ev — MOT failures & pass rate

Across 2,879 MOT tests analysed for the 2023 Kia Niro 2 Ev, the most common recorded failure areas were tyres, visibility and lighting & signalling. Its pass rate of 94.9% was in line with the average for cars of a similar age (94.3%).

Failure rate by mileage

Higher-mileage cars tend to fail more — often the most useful guide to real condition.

MOT fail rate by recorded mileage 0-30k 3.6% 30-60k 4.8% 60-90k 8.3% 90-120k 8.0%
MOT fail rate by recorded mileage band.
Fail rate by recorded mileage — 2023 Niro 2 Ev
Mileage band Tests Fail rate
0-30k 941 3.6%
30-60k 1,360 4.8%
60-90k 484 8.3%
90-120k 75 8.0%
